arrow
Back to blog

Best Features of Mobile Banking Applications

clock

12 min read

The rise of mobile banking is an obvious reaction to modern generations’ altered UX needs, or, in other words, a means of survival for a business in the age of digitization. To compete in today’s rapidly changing fintech environment, banking institutions must adapt quickly by combining long-established capabilities with newer, digitally enabled features that customers now consider essential.

In fact, based on the report by Insider Intelligence, 89% of all respondents and 97% of millennials regularly use mobile banking apps. Moreover, the share of account holders in the US who process banking matters via their phone is 64%, which indicates the prevalence of mobile banking over desktop software or offline branch visits.

In this post, you’ll discover the top 15 must-have mobile banking app features that most financial institutions have already included in their digital products or are about to include. Besides, you’ll review the 4 most innovative banks of 2024 and explore the reasons for moving banking services to an app.

15 Online Banking Features That Matter

Banking institutions tend to adopt innovations rapidly, so no wonder that modern-day mobile banking apps are packed with tons of different functionalities.

You can learn how to create a digital bank from another blog post by DashDevs.

Now, let’s discover what the core suite of features that well-established banks is have already implemented in their product offerings or are about to implement:

#1 Card Management

Card management in mobile banking apps is what offers comprehensive control over debit and credit cards. With it, users can:

  • Activate new cards
  • Set and adjust spending limits
  • Lock/unlock cards
  • Request replacement cards

Basically, the card management feature can be considered core functionality, which to the largest extent, defines how useful the mobile banking app is for users. It also lies at the cornerstone of convenience and security in card usage.

#2 Real-Time Transaction History

Real-time transaction history provides users with immediate updates on their account activities, often complemented with push notifications, which we’ll delve into in the below sections. Real-time transaction monitoring features enable users:

  • Monitor spending in real-time
  • Detect unauthorized transactions
  • Make informed financial decisions
  • Access a range of other functionalities, like spending monitoring tools or report management

It’s often when the history of transactions serves as the second main functionality. It can be enhanced with gamification options or integrated seamlessly with other features that a mobile banking app has to offer.

#3 Budgeting Analytics and Expense Tracker

Budgeting analytics and expense trackers help users manage their finances by providing insights into their spending habits. With them, users can:

  • Categorize expenses
  • Set and track budgeting goals
  • Visualize spending patterns
  • Lock particular amount of funds preventing it from spending or notify about reaching spending limits

Budgeting analytics and expense trackers often provide visual representations of key statistics, such as graphs and charts, to make it easier to understand spending patterns and adhere to budgets.

#4 Advanced Security and Biometric Authentication

A successful banking app must implement strong security measures that extend beyond traditional passwords and usernames. Biometric authentication, including fingerprint, facial recognition, and iris scanning, is becoming increasingly popular in financial apps for its enhanced security and ease of use. So, as of 2024, companies are integrating biometric authentication and multi-factor authentication into their apps.

For financial apps, advanced security, and biometric authentication measures include:

  1. Multi-Factor Authentication (MFA): Combining biometric factors with other authentication methods like PINs, passwords, or OTPs for enhanced security.
  2. Encryption of biometric data: Protecting biometric information through encryption to prevent unauthorized access or breaches.
  3. Secure storage of biometric keys: Storing biometric keys in secure hardware modules to ensure their integrity and prevent tampering.
  4. Liveness detection: Implementing techniques to detect if the biometric sample is from a live person to prevent spoofing attacks.

#5 Currency Exchange

Currency exchange features in mobile banking apps enable seamless conversion of funds into different currencies. This is especially useful for travelers or individuals dealing with international transactions. Some of the opportunities that the currency exchange feature offers are:

  • Review of current exchange rates
  • Instant currency conversions when transferring money between cards that use different currencies
  • Simplification of international transactions and instant conversion of currency for recipient and sender

Basically, currency conversion is a built-in feature that facilitates other major banking processes related to the handling of funds.

#6 Domestic and International Money Transfers

Domestic and international money transfer features allow users to send funds to others within the same country or abroad. This simplifies the process of remittances and payments, offering fast, secure, and cost-effective solutions. Users can transfer money to friends, family, or businesses with just a few taps.

Types of domestic transactions:

  • Direct money transfers
  • Interbank Transfers
  • Mobile wallet transfers

Types of international transactions:

  • Cross-border wire transfers
  • International remittance services
  • SWIFT Transfers
  • International money order
  • International ACH
  • Prepaid debit card transactions

You can discover more about cross-border payments and currency exchange from another blog post by DashDevs.

#7 Push Notifications

Push notifications keep users informed about their account activities and important updates. This feature sends real-time alerts for transactions, low balance warnings, bill payment reminders, and promotional offers.

Here are some of the common push notifications:

  • Transaction alerts
  • Low balance warnings
  • Bill payment reminders
  • Promotional offers

By staying informed, users can manage their finances more effectively and take advantage of timely opportunities.

#8 Report Generation and Downloading

Report generation and downloading allow users to create and access detailed financial reports for a particular period.

Types of reports:

  • Account statements
  • Spending analysis
  • Financial summaries

The reporting feature is useful when doing taxes or providing a bank statement. Besides, users can download reports for personal record-keeping or share them with financial advisors for informed decision-making.

#9 ATM Locator

The ATM locator feature helps users find the nearest ATM for cash withdrawals or other banking services. Utilizing GPS technology, this feature provides directions and details about ATM locations, saving time and enhancing convenience for users who need to access cash or banking services on the go.

ATM locator feature is often integrated with digital maps, like Google Maps, for convenience of usage. Sometimes, mobile banking apps have built-in maps dedicated solely to helping customers find the nearest ATM.

#10 Cardless ATM Withdrawals

The cardless ATM feature enables bank customers to cash out money from an ATM without using a credit card. This feature is realized in mobile banking apps through the use of secure digital tokens or QR codes. Users generate a code within their app, which they then enter or scan at the ATM to access their account and complete the withdrawal.

Cardless ATM withdrawal is an excellent way to reduce the number of points of contact when getting cash from an ATM. Another benefit of this method is that users no longer need to carry around their debit cards. Furthermore, cardless ATM withdrawals are now safer than traditional card-based ATM withdrawals. Another great thing about the cardless cash withdrawal feature is that card skimmers are no longer a threat.

#11 Personal Financial Assistant and Bill Payment

Payment of bills and saving money for investments can be a painful experience because they represent financial obligations that people must meet on a regular basis. Applications for mobile banking can make this process a little easier.

Online banks, for example, can enable automated payments for recurring bills like electricity or insurance.

This can help consumers pay on time and relieve the mental load of remembering these obligations. It will also make one-time payments simple with scan-and-pay mobile banking features, particularly QR codes. This is useful in situations such as property taxes, fine payments, and cash payments.

Besides that, recent mobile banking advancements have turned these apps into personal financial assistants. When it relates to the potential benefits that bank apps should provide, clients should be able to do more than just check their account balance and transaction history.

Some banking apps can now assist online banking customers in monitoring their spending, managing their financial budget, and gaining knowledge to help them make better financial choices. Customers can use their current digital banks to save for and pay for their upcoming vacation.

#12 Peer-to-Peer Mobile Payments

Peer-to-Peer (P2P) mobile payments are transactions where individuals can transfer money directly to each other using a mobile app or online platform without the need for traditional banking intermediaries.

Aside from QR codes and bank account numbers, some fintech and bank apps support peer-to-peer payments by sending funds to the user’s cell phone number, email, or username. Users don’t even have to know the name of the recipient’s bank. Simply send money to a friend’s mobile number or username, and the bank will handle the rest.

Non-bank fintech players such as PayPal, Venmo, Zelle, and Cash App, among many others, are driving the continued adoption of P2P services. This pattern appears to be repeated in other markets where digital wallet providers are at the forefront of P2P payments.

You can discover more about Peer-to-Peer payments from another our blog post.

#13 Managing Deposit Accounts via Mobile Device

Although mobile banking apps have already replaced many services offered in physical locations, not all services can be done by digital alternatives. In recent years, banks have actually started offering online mobile check deposits as another digital service.

Managing deposit accounts via mobile devices allows users to handle their savings, checking effortlessly, and other deposit accounts on the go. With intuitive interfaces, users can view account balances, monitor transaction history, and transfer funds between accounts with just a few taps.

#14 Virtual Assistants with Voice Recognition

Banks have already started providing digital customer support services using AI technologies. Rather than calling a center of customer service to speak with a human operator about routine questions and money transfers, these virtual assistants make it possible to get urgent help with a variety of banking tasks.

Let’s take a look at an example of a Smart Assistant from US Bank:

Just by sending a query to Smart Assistant, you can use the voice-activated virtual assistant service in the US Bank app to monitor your transactions, analyze spending, existing business operations, and so on.

For one, you could say something as simple as, “Plan a $95 payment to Nancy,” or you could ask a query like, “How much did I spend at the grocery store last week?”

Not all banks have this voice-activated bot with a comprehensive set of functions. However, some banks are beginning to offer features for quick responses to regular questions or limited interactions. Banks are going to keep developing more advanced AI-powered ways to enhance customer service and assist you with account management.

Though the list above can be prolonged, these are the best banking app features that turn users’ attention from physical banking to the mobile-centered future of banking, so beginning with them will guarantee a head start on a new mobile banking journey—both for your customers’ enjoyment and your business development.

#15 Loyalty, Cashback, and Bonus Programs

Mobile banking apps are increasingly incorporating additional programs to enhance customer engagement and reward users for their transactions. These programs are designed to provide tangible benefits for everyday banking activities, encouraging continued usage of the app.

Through integrated loyalty programs, users can earn points, cashback, or bonuses for various activities, such as making purchases with their debit or credit cards, paying bills, or even referring new customers to the bank. These rewards can then be redeemed for discounts, merchandise, or even direct account credits.

LOOKING FOR A RELIABLE PARTNER TO ASSIST IN MOBILE BANKING APP DEVELOPMENT?
Consider DashDevs as your primary choice of a fintech development team

Banking of the Future: The Most Innovative Apps in 2024

Let’s look through the examples of well-established licensed financial institutions that define the banking of the future:

Revolut

Founded in 2015, Revolut started as a travel-focused currency exchange app and has since evolved into a comprehensive digital banking platform. The company quickly gained popularity for its innovative financial services, including currency exchange, budgeting tools, and stock trading. Known for its flexibility and global reach, Revolut provides users with a seamless and cost-effective way to manage their finances across borders.

Innovative features it has implemented:

  • Real-time currency exchange with no hidden fees.
  • Built-in budgeting and analytics tools.
  • Cryptocurrency trading and investment options.
  • Global travel insurance and emergency medical coverage.

Chime

Chime, founded in 2013, aimed to create a more user-friendly and fee-free banking experience. As a fintech company, Chime provides mobile banking services with a focus on simplicity and user-friendliness. With no monthly fees, minimum balance requirements, or overdraft fees, Chime offers a straightforward and accessible banking experience.

Innovative features it has implemented:

  • Early direct deposit that allows users to access their paycheck up to two days early.
  • An automatic savings feature that rounds up transactions and saves on the difference.
  • Fee-free overdraft protection through the SpotMe feature.
  • Real-time transaction alerts and daily balance updates.

Monzo

Monzo was founded in 2015 by Tom Blomfield, Jonas Huckestein, Jason Bates, Paul Rippon, and Gary Dolman. Originally launched as a prepaid debit card, Monzo quickly transitioned into a full-fledged digital bank, receiving its banking license in 2016. Known for its transparent approach and user-friendly app, Monzo provides a modern banking experience with features designed to help users manage their finances effectively.

Innovative features it has implemented:

  • Instant spending notifications and real-time balance updates.
  • Pots for organizing money and setting aside savings.
  • Built-in budgeting tools with spending categorization.
  • Fee-free spending abroad and international money transfers.

Varo

Varo was founded in 2015 with the mission to make banking more accessible and affordable. In 2020, Varo became the first digital bank to receive a national bank charter in the U.S. With no monthly fees or minimum balance requirements, Varo offers a range of financial services designed to help users manage their money more effectively.

Innovative features it has implemented:

  • High-yield savings account with an option to earn a higher interest rate through Varo Believe.
  • Early direct deposit, giving users access to their paycheck up to two days early.
  • No-fee overdraft protection up to a certain limit with Varo Advance.
  • Automatic savings tools, including Save Your Pay and Save Your Change.

While there are many more innovative, well-established companies and technology-first startups in banking, the listed banks have already achieved success and recognition with their offerings.

HAVE A MOBILE APP PROJECT IDEA?
Let the DashDevs team of expert developers contribute to your project

What Exactly Is Mobile Banking: 7 Reasons to Move a Service to an App

Are you interested in banking as a service but would like to breathe a new life into its product embodiment? Then the best banking app is what you need as a good challenge! But before a start, consider the advantages the mobile banking application testing will bring to you:

  1. Reduced expenses. As a rule, an app enables greater geo coverage, process automation, and error reduction through ML technologies.
  2. Easier client analytics collection. It embraces all the stages of the KYC procedure, from user acquisition to enhanced client engagement and overall performance.
  3. Better security. Gesture patterns, two-factor authentication, and other verification types work well in the post-pandemic realities, whereas fraud activity also continues to speed up and evolve.
  4. Higher ROI. The easy banking problem-solving on the go and exquisite perks that aren’t available in traditional banks usually explain the devoted rows of customers and solid revenue boost.
  5. Advanced UI. What has started as a part of the site’s interaction with the user is now shaping the mobile experience of TA and their satisfaction rate with the service.
  6. Specifically tailored options. Since the apps usually save the costs of the business owners, their creators usually supply their solutions with the extra perks no one has suggested.
  7. Additional marketing channel. Social media, emails, and what else? An app creates a unique place to spread product-related news and updates quickly through immediate notifications.

Is this list convincing you of the exclusivity of mobile banking apps as a business? In this case, you are probably interested in app product development services.

Final Take

Mobile banking apps are revolutionizing the financial industry by offering a wide range of innovative features. From advanced security measures and biometric authentication to seamless currency exchange and peer-to-peer payments, these apps provide convenience, security, and efficiency. As technology continues to evolve, we can expect even more sophisticated features that will further enhance the mobile banking experience for users and drive the future of banking.

Have you decided on the most valuable banking app features you’d like to implement in your perfect app product? To plan and implement any such intervention, you need assistance from a trusted provider of fintech services. Entrust DashDevs, a company that has delivered more than 500 dev projects and has over 12 years of experience in finance development, contribute to your best project. Contact us, and let’s discuss opportunities for your business.

Share article

Table of contents
FAQ
What are the challenges of mobile banking?
Challenges of mobile banking include security risks, technical issues, limited features compared to traditional banking, user experience, and accessibility for non-tech-savvy users.
What are the benefits of mobile banking?
Convenience, 24/7 access, real-time transactions, reduced costs, personalized services, and financial management tools are some of the benefits of mobile banking.
What are the common features of online banking?
Typical features of omline banking include account balance checks, fund transfers, bill payments, transaction history viewing, account statements, and customer service support.
What are the best features of mobile banking?
Top features of mobile banking encompass biometric authentication, personalized financial insights, instant notifications for transactions, seamless account management, and integrated budgeting tools.
Which 3 mobile banking features do consumers consider to be critical?
Consumers prioritize secure login mechanisms, real-time alerts for transactions, and easy fund transfer capabilities as essential features in mobile banking.
How to make a good mobile banking app?
To create an effective mobile banking app, focus on robust security measures, a user-friendly interface, personalized functionalities, integration of advanced technologies like AI and biometrics, and reliable customer support.